Ontario Sunshine List Open Scraper
2015-03-07

D3x9-26.dll ((free)) 【EXTENDED】


Title: What is d3x9-26.dll? Fixes, Risks, and How to Handle It

Body:

If you've stumbled upon a missing d3x9-26.dll error or found this file in your game folder, you're not alone. This file isn't part of a clean Windows or DirectX installation—it's typically associated with modified/cracked games, game mods (especially for older DX9 titles), or third-party graphics injectors (like SweetFX, ReShade, or ENB Series). d3x9-26.dll

Preventative Measures: How to Avoid Future DLL Errors

Common Errors:

  • The program can't start because d3x9-26.dll is missing.
  • d3x9-26.dll not found.
  • Error loading d3x9-26.dll

The Basics

The d3x9-26.dll file is a Dynamic Link Library (DLL). In simple terms, a DLL is a shared library of code and data that multiple programs can use simultaneously instead of each program having its own copy. This saves disk space and memory.

1. Missing DirectX 9 Installation

Modern Windows versions (10 and 11) come with DirectX 12 pre-installed. However, DirectX 12 does not include legacy DirectX 9 files like d3x9-26.dll. If an older game tries to call this file and it is not present, an error occurs. Title: What is d3x9-26

Part 5: The Great Underscore vs. Hyphen Confusion

One of the most frustrating aspects of d3x9-26.dll is the naming inconsistency.

  • Microsoft’s official DLLs: d3dx9_26.dll, d3dx9_31.dll, d3dx9_42.dll (underscores, lowercase x)
  • Some game developers mistakenly call for: d3x9-26.dll (hyphen, sometimes uppercase X)

If your game is looking for d3x9-26.dll but you have d3dx9_26.dll, Windows will not recognize them as the same file. Your game will continue to show an error. The program can't start because d3x9-26

The fix: Copy d3dx9_26.dll from C:\Windows\SysWOW64 (after installing the DirectX redistributable) into your game folder. Then, rename the copy to d3x9-26.dll. Do this while the game is closed.